Frequently Asked Questions
Hidden Power is a Normal-type move in Pokémon that changes type and base power based on the Pokémon's Individual Values (IVs). It can become any type except Normal and Fairy.
The type is determined by the parity (odd/even) of each IV. Each stat's IV contributes a bit (odd=1, even=0), and these bits form a number that maps to a type.
The base power of Hidden Power ranges from 30 to 70, depending on the IVs. In Generations 3-5, the maximum is 70; in Generation 6, it is fixed at 60.
